German Environmental Vocabulary185
The German language has a rich vocabulary of words related to the environment and sustainability. These words reflect the country's long history of environmental protection and its commitment to a sustainable future. Here is a list of some of the most common German environmental vocabulary words, along with their English translations:
Umwelt (environment)
Nachhaltigkeit (sustainability)
Klimawandel (climate change)
Erneuerbare Energien (renewable energy)
Ökologie (ecology)
Biodiversität (biodiversity)
Naturschutz (nature conservation)
Wasserressourcen (water resources)
Luftreinhaltung (air pollution control)
Bodenbelastung (soil contamination)
Abfallwirtschaft (waste management)
Recycling (recycling)
Kompost (compost)
Biokraftstoffe (biofuels)
Elektromobilität (electromobility)
These words are used in a variety of contexts, including news articles, scientific reports, and government policy documents. They are also used in everyday conversation, as Germans are increasingly aware of the importance of environmental protection. For example, you might hear a German person say "Wir müssen die Umwelt schützen" ("We must protect the environment") or "Ich fahre ein Elektroauto, um den Klimawandel zu bekämpfen" ("I drive an electric car to fight climate change").

Here are some additional German environmental vocabulary words that you may find useful:
Umweltschutz (environmental protection)
Umweltverschmutzung (environmental pollution)
Klimapolitik (climate policy)
Energieeffizienz (energy efficiency)
Wasseraufbereitung (water treatment)
Abfallentsorgung (waste disposal)
Nachhaltige Entwicklung (sustainable development)
Ökologischer Fußabdruck (ecological footprint)
Klimaneutralität (climate neutrality)
These words will help you to understand and participate in conversations about environmental issues in German. They will also help you to learn more about Germany's commitment to sustainability.
